About Greg Lecky

Class ‘A’ Member of the PGA of Canada with 12 years of experience as a professional and a total of 19 years working in the golf industry. Started at my career working in the turf department at the local semi-private course where I grew up and gained experience at facilities of various sizes and clientele. I have been fortunate to work with many great professionals at some of the best courses in Ontario, including a couple of smaller hidden gems.Tournament organization, setup and execution is one of my strongest attributes as I have plenty of experience coordinating and executing Member events, corporate events, and even experience assisting in the execution of national PGA of Canada events. Recently obtained my Golf Canada Rules of Golf Level 2 (2019) certification.Dedicated and flexible with strong customer service, administration, organizational, and operational skills. I take pride in everything thing I do from the smallest jobs to the biggest projects. Strong attention to detail, well developed problem solving skills, and the ability to adapt quickly have helped me grow and advance through various positions and clubs.

  • Pga Of Canada
    Tournament Administration Consultant
    Pga Of Canada 2007 - 2009
    Worked as a consultant to the PGA of Canada's tournament director to assist with the setup and execution of national events.Primary responsibilities included conducting the official scoring and assisting with the administration of nine national events. Designed an Excel workbook to facilitate pre-tournament preparations and scoring for the three CPGA events in 2007: the Canadian PGA Seniors’ Championship, the Canadian Women’s Championship and the Canadian Club Professionals’ Championship. In 2008 and 2009, Event-Man Tournament software was used to administrate the events and provide online scoring.
